1. About the journal

1.1 The Journal

The Journal of Oral Diagnosis, the official publication of the Brazilian Society of Oral Medicine and Oral Pathology (SOBEP), established in 2016, operates under the registered ISSN number 2525-5711. As an open access online journal, it upholds a commitment to scholarly dissemination without imposing any publication fees on authors, fulfilling the DOAJ (Directory of Open Access Journals) definition of open access. Utilizing a continuous publication workflow, articles undergo peer review and become promptly accessible to the scientific community upon acceptance. Only original articles are acceptable for publication in the Journal of Oral Diagnosis.

1.2 Mission and scope

The Journal of Oral Diagnosis is dedicated to publishing original contributions in various article formats aimed at advancing the understanding of the pathogenesis, diagnosis, clinical presentation, microscopic features, and molecular basis of diseases impacting the oral and maxillofacial region. Manuscripts exploring the pathological aspects of inflammatory, infectious, cystic, and neoplastic disorders, as well as the oral manifestations of systemic diseases, are welcome for submission to the journal. We encourage authors from all parts of the globe and across various specialties to contribute with their manuscripts to the Journal of Oral Diagnosis. Our commitment to diversity, equity and inclusion is unhesitating, reflected in our editorial board and production processes.

1.4 Open Access

The Journal of Oral Diagnosis adheres to an open access policy, with no fees associated with article production, publication, or readers’ access to manuscripts, which are accessible on the journal’s website. Readers are granted permission to freely read, download, copy, distribute, print, search, or link to the full texts of the articles for any lawful purpose, without requiring prior authorization from the publisher or the author. The Journal of Oral Diagnosis fulfils the DOAJ (Directory of Open Access Journals) definition of open access.
Articles accepted for publication will be made available as Open Access and distributed under Creative Commons Attribution License terms (CC-BY), which allows for unrestricted utilization, dissemination, and reproduction of the content in any medium, as long as proper citation to the original work is provided.

1.5 Modus operandi Open science

The Journal of Oral Diagnosis adheres to the modus operandi Open Science recommended by SciELO, enhancing transparency of the editorial process and ensuring unrestricted access to its scientific content. Consequently, the journal aligns with all four dimensions of Open Science: 1. Articles are published under open access model, utilizing the CC-BY license, thereby empowering authors to retain copyright of their manuscripts; 2.  Holding a continuous publication workflow, the journal welcomes manuscripts previously deposited in preprints databases for evaluation; 3. Authors are encouraged to deposit their study data in repository databases, with this information featured in the final version of the article. 4. While typically employing a single-blinded peer-review process, the Journal of Oral Diagnosis offers an informed peer-review process option upon authors’ request.
